>>> via the load_credentials module parameter, auth_db may load into AVPs 
>>> additional values from subscriber table. Classical example is RPID - 
>>> by default load_credentials is defined to load it into STRING name 
>>> AVP "rpid".
>>
>>
>>
>> Does this also works with Radius authentication and auth_radius?
>>
> yes, works also with radius - if the radius server adds RADIUS AVPs with 
> code "SIP_AVP", they will be loaded as AVPs. See
>    http://www.openser.org/docs/modules/0.9.x/auth_radius.html#AEN55
